Yahoo Play of the Day – LaMelo Ball: Charlotte Hornets vs. Washington Wizards

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Point Projections: Yahoo and FanDuel: 42.63 | DraftKings: 44.00

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Rostered Projections: Yahoo 37.4% | FanDuel 33.4% | DraftKings 30.5%

  • DFS Salary: Yahoo $33 | FanDuel $7,800 | DraftKings $7,800

Devonte’ Graham (groin) is out of action on Sunday, which should cement rookie LaMelo Ball in the starting lineup for a fourth straight game. Ball has topped 50 Yahoo fantasy points in two of his last four games. That is a lofty total to target, but 40 fantasy points are realistically in play. Over their last 10 games, Washington is playing at the fourth-fastest pace in the league, with 102.3 possessions per 48 minutes. They eschew defense as evidenced by their 117.7 points allowed per 100 possessions. This matchup boasts a 233.0 projected point total, and we will want to have a few players from this tilt on our rosters.

Jayson Tatum: Boston Celtics at Phoenix Suns

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Point Projections: Yahoo and FanDuel: 47.57 | DraftKings: 49.14

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Rostered Projections: Yahoo 21.2% | FanDuel 23.7% | DraftKings 17.9%

  • DFS Salary: Yahoo $45 | FanDuel $10,200 | DraftKings $9,400

This is a nice time to target Jayson Tatum, who will be tasked with carrying the Celtics offense. Jaylen Brown (knee) and Marcus Smart (calf) will be sidelined on Sunday. Tatum has been phenomenal over his last four games. In this stretch he has averaged 39.3 minutes per game, with 29.5 points, 8.5 rebounds, 4.5 assists and 2.0 steals. He also has attempted 10 3-point shots in each of his last three appearances, which is a nice wrinkle. On the season he is averaging 7.6 3-point attempts per game, with nearly a 42 percent success rate. This has him squarely in the Sunday conversation as a core play.

Kawhi Leonard: Los Angeles Clippers vs. Sacramento Kings

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Point Projections: Yahoo and FanDuel: 49.59 | DraftKings: 49.77
    Awesemo’s Preliminary Rostered Projections: Yahoo 40.8% | FanDuel 38.7% | DraftKings 37.2%

  • DFS Salary: Yahoo $43 | FanDuel $9,900 | DraftKings $9,100

Utilizing NBA WOWY we can see that Kawhi Leonard averages 1.30 Yahoo fantasy points per minute with Paul George on the court. George will be out this afternoon dealing with a sore right foot. Without George on the floor, Leonard is averaging 1.45 Yahoo fantasy points per minute, which is an 11% increase. On the season Sacramento has the worst defensive efficiency rating, allowing 115.1 points per 100 possessions. Anything less that 50 fantasy points for Leonard will be a disappointment.

Joe Ingles: Utah Jazz at Indiana Pacers

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Point Projections: Yahoo and FanDuel: 25.56 | DraftKings: 27.16

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Rostered Projections: Yahoo 35% | FanDuel 30.7% | DraftKings 24%

  • DFS Salary: Yahoo $14 | FanDuel $4,500 | DraftKings $5,300

Mike Conley is out today with a sore hamstring, so that should shift some of the secondary facilitation duties to Joe Ingles. Looking at NBA WOWY, we can see that over the last two seasons, Conley and Ingles lead the Jazz in assist rate at 25.6 percent and 24.3 percent, respectively. When Conley has been off the court, Ingles leads the team with a 26.2 percent assist rate, and Donovan Mitchell is second with 22.3 percent. This will likely be overlooked by most gamers today, so we can use this information to our advantage and roster Ingles on more of our entries than the masses. Frank Kaminsky: Phoenix Suns vs. Boston Celtics

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Point Projections: Yahoo and FanDuel: 23.1 | DraftKings: 23.52

  • Awesemo’s Preliminary Rostered Projections: Yahoo 21.2% | FanDuel 17.8% | DraftKings 32.7%

  • DFS Salary: Yahoo $10 | FanDuel $4500 | DraftKings $3700

Today it looks like Frank Kaminsky is shaping up as one of the more popular value options. This is certainly reasonable with his current salary level. On Friday he drew his first start of the season as coach Monty Williams was looking to match up against the Pistons bigger frontcourt. Cameron Johnson came off the bench. There is a decent chance we will see Kaminsky start today based on the Boston lineup. With their various injuries, the Celtics are thin on backcourt options. In their last game they started Tatum, Tristan Thompson, Daniel Theis, Grant Williams and Kemba Walker. My guess is we will see that again today, which bodes well for Kaminsky getting a second straight start.

The risky part is that there is a good chance that in the final frame Kaminsky may not be on the court, as Phoenix obviously has Deandre Ayton at the center spot, and the Suns may opt for Johnson and Mikal Bridges over Kaminsky, along with Chris Paul and Devin Booker. That is exactly what happened against Detroit, where Kaminsky did not play after checking out with 4 minutes left in the third quarter.
